Meaning

“Hindi word for a decorative ankle bracelet, used as a given name; famously borne by Payal Kadakia, co-founder of ClassPass.”

When you meet Payal

Most people given the name Payal in the United States were born between 1980 and 1999. The Payal you meet today is most often in her 20s or 30s.

Estimated from US Social Security birth registrations and typical lifespans; a rough guide, not a rule.
